Among the hydrodynamic and boundary regimes lies a situation known as the combined-movie manner. Listed here, a percentage of the bearing's surface is supported by a hydrodynamic oil film though the rest operates with steel-to-steel (or boundary movie) Get in touch with. Higher power is sacrificed for outstanding lubricity inside the bronzes containing fifteen and 25 p.c direct, Alloys C93800 and C94300. These large-leaded tin bronzes embed Filth particles quite properly and conform very easily to irregularities in shaft surfaces and allow use with unhardened shafts. As in all leaded bronzes the direct is existing as discrete microscopic particles; in alloys C93800 and C94300 There may be sufficient direct available to smear on to the journal to prevent welding and seizing, should the lubricant source be interrupted.

Some tin bronzes include small quantities of lead. During this group of alloys, guide's major function is to further improve machinability. It's not at all present in enough concentration to change the alloys' bearing Attributes appreciably A few of the leaded bronzes also comprise zinc, which strengthens the alloys at a decrease cost than tin.

The aluminum bronzes are definitely the strongest and most intricate of your copper-primarily based bearing alloys. Their aluminum information provides most of their higher power and will make them the only bearing bronzes capable of getting heat handled.
